One of our favorite investment vehicles in the Philippines are the UITF’s or unit investment trust funds. This type of bank product that allows the bank’s clients and other investors to avail of affordable pooled funds that are invested in various financial instruments. However, these are not insured by the Philippine Deposit Insurance Corporation or PDIC.
